High power Hall electric propulsion technology is a very competitive electric propulsion technology for future large space missions such as large GEO satellites, manned space programs, deep space explorations, cargo ships, space tugs. Based on the experience of more than 20 years in research and development of Hall electric propulsion, the Shanghai Institute of Space Propulsion(SISP) has developed 3 high power Hall thrusters, i.e., the 10 kW class HET-500, 20 kW class HET-1000, and 50 kW class HET-3000. This paper presents the development status of the high power( ≥ 10 kW) Hall electric propulsion at SISP, including tests of 3 high power Hall thrusters in the power range from 10 kW to 50 kW, the qualification of a single string of a 10 kW Hall electric propulsion system, and the study of a cluster of two 1.35 kW HET-80 Hall thrusters to understand the technical issues related to multi-thruster high power electric propulsion systems. 相似文献

JOINING IADCSpace debris (also called or bital debris) is offals produced accidentally and deliberately while people are carrying out space activities and are no longer serving any function. It is the main pollution sources of the space environment. The space debris may stay in space for a long time and generate new smaller space debris because of its breakup caused by explosions and collision which then increase the threat to space vehicles, especially to manned space fliahts. 相似文献
